Medtronic Sofamor Danek recalls Grafton Crunch 5CC and 15CC bone graft products due to potential packaging non-conformances that could breach the sterile barrier. Affected units have specific serial numbers and reference codes listed in the recall.
Potential for packaging non-conformances directly related to the dual-barrier, sterile pouch packaging system. Non-conforming packaging may lead to a breach in the sterile barrier.

The packaging system for these products uses a dual-barrier sterile pouch. If the packaging is non-conforming, it could breach the sterile barrier, potentially exposing the product to contamination during use. This is a manufacturing issue that does not involve immediate injury risks.
Patients and medical professionals who use these bone graft products for surgical procedures are most at risk. The recall affects specific units with particular serial numbers and reference codes.
Check if your product has the reference codes S44105, S44115, T44105, or T44115 with the specific serial numbers listed in the recall notice. The products are labeled as 'DBM Grafton Crunch' with 5CC or 15CC sizes.
